Brookfield Infrastructure ( BIPC -0.83%) ( BIP 0.97%), Realty Income ( O 0.07%), and NextEra Energy ( NEE -0.85%) are three ...
The technology companies nicknamed the "Magnificent Seven" have a combined value of $17.2 trillion, which represents ...
Five-year, 10-year, and multi-decade charts of market movements all show that stock market sell-offs happen. No one knows ...
Under the Liberalized Remittance Scheme, Indian residents are allowed to remit up to $250,000 annually. Platforms like Vested ...